JOAD recently shot in the indoor SAM shoot at Detroit Archers and the Rushmore Rumble in Indianapolis, IN. I hear we brought back 5 awards from the SAM. Good shooting! JOAD will be practicing for FITA at OCSC or the Indoor Nationals in Mason, MI.
The Lancaster Shoot is happening as I write. We have Archers that made the trip to Lancaster, PA. We hope they take care coming back as the drive will be very snowy. More locally, the first leg of the Souper Sunday Shootout occurred at DSC. The second leg is at Frankenmuth-Forest Archers on February 8th. Come out and support our club at this shoot.
Our winter leagues are in full swing. All leagues are moving smoothly, and they all have open spaces. Come out and shoot with a league if you would like to more. Changes to the Archery rules were just published identifying league guest fees and changes that affect the league secretaries.
